- The distance between Hoyvík/ Tórshavn, Faroe Islands and Peoria, Il, Usa is approximately 5,752 km or 3,574 mi.
- To reach Hoyvík/ Tórshavn in this distance one would set out from Peoria, Il bearing 36.4°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Hoyvík/ Tórshavn bearing 106.5° or ESE .
- Hoyvík/ Tórshavn has a subpolar oceanic climate (Cfc) whereas Peoria, Il has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- The mean temperature is 3.9 °C (7.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 22.8 °C (41°F) less in Hoyvík/ Tórshavn.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 516.2 mm (20.3 in) more which is equivalent to 516.2 l/m² (12.67 US gal/ft²) or 5,162,000 l/ha (551,852 US gal/ac) more. About 1 5/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.3° lower in Hoyvík/ Tórshavn than in Peoria, Il.
